Mobile teams to develop young people’s educational and life skills in rural Sweida

The Youth Center of the European Institute for Cooperation and Development in Sweida, in cooperation with the Syrian Arab Red Crescent branch, formed mobile teams with the aim of developing the educational and life skills of young people in the governorate’s countryside.
The coordinator of the youth center in the organization, Kinan Khaddaj, explained that the teams are working to identify the needs of young people for educational and life skills in the various regions of the governorate to hold training courses in this regard within their villages and towns, in order to relieve them of the burden of moving to the governorate center.
Khaddaj indicated that the mobile teams include specialists in various training fields, including computer leadership, accounting, English language, life skills, air conditioning maintenance and photography.
The Youth Center of the European Institute for Cooperation and Development in Sweida organizes many initiatives in various fields to serve the development process in it.
